Setting the Profile Fit Tolerance

 

When collecting profile features, you can adjust a tolerance value that controls how tightly the feature’s tangent arcs and lines conform to the data collected. Smaller values for the Fit Tolerance result in more lines and arcs being generated. Larger tolerances result in more data smoothing and fewer component geometries.

Note: RevWorks displays measurements in the same units as the currently active part or assembly document. You can enter values in any other supported unit of measure by adding the recognized abbreviation after the value you enter.
